思考一下下面的代码片段:def foo(numbers=[]):
numbers.append(9)
print numbers在这里,我们定义了一个 list (默认为空),给它加入9并且打印出来。>>> foo()
[9]
>>> foo(numbers=[1,2])
[1, 2, 9]
>>> foo(numbers=[1,2,3])
[
转载
2024-07-03 18:27:36
13阅读
Python3 入门专栏调用 OS 命令行 python 中调用 os 的命令行,有以下几方法: os.system(command) 类似 C 中的 system() 函数,command 为os命令; 返回值在不同os上不同,Linux 返回值是执行命令的 exit 值,Window 返回值为执行命令后 shell 的返回值; 该方法无法获取到运行命令的输出; import os
os.sy
转载
2023-11-25 07:19:27
135阅读
python 3 用pyexecjs 执行 javascript 代码
转载
2023-06-14 17:01:55
177阅读
# Python3 执行Python
Python 是一种高级、通用、解释型的编程语言,被广泛应用于数据分析、人工智能、网络开发等领域。Python 提供了多种工具和方法,用于执行 Python 代码。本文将介绍如何在 Python 3 中执行 Python 代码,并提供相关代码示例。
## Python 3 和 Python 2 的区别
在开始之前,让我们先了解一下 Python 3 和
原创
2023-09-27 05:50:59
48阅读
在现代开发中,许多开发者在执行 `python3` 时可能会遇到一些阻碍。本文将有序地介绍如何解决“执行 `python3`”所遇到的问题,内容涵盖版本对比、迁移指南、兼容性处理、实战案例、排错指南以及性能优化等部分。
## 版本对比与兼容性分析
对于不同版本的Python,执行环境和兼容性有时会有所差异。我们可以从兼容性分析和版本演进史出发,帮助开发者更好地理解和应对这些差异。
```me
# 如何让 Python 默认为 Python 3
在当今编程界,Python 3 是一个广泛使用的版本。为了提高开发效率,我们可以将系统的默认 Python 版本设置为 Python 3。本文将介绍如何实现这一目标,包括详细的步骤和代码示例。
## 流程概述
我们需要执行以下步骤来实现 Python 默认为 Python 3:
| 步骤 | 描述 |
|------|------|
|
原创
2024-10-22 04:51:59
114阅读
观前提示: I.现在,我带大家装anaconda,而不是装Python,因为Python是蟒蛇,Anaconda是水蟒(狗头保命)II.事实上,Anaconda是Python的集成环境 安装好就自带很多你常用的包,你用的时候直接import导入就行一,anaconda安装 1.网页搜索anaconda,在本页面找到我圈起来的部分并点击 2.在本页面找到我圈起来的部分并点击 3.在本页面找到我圈起来
转载
2023-06-29 19:57:59
145阅读
1.ubuntu12.04中已经自带了python2.所以当安装python3后,两者共存.而Django和Python的版本配合是有要求的如下图所示:What Python version can I use with Django?¶
Django versionPython versions1.82.7, 3.2 (until the end of 2016), 3.3, 3.4, 3.5
转载
2024-05-31 08:07:10
29阅读
# 如何设置系统默认使用 Python3 执行脚本
在编程的道路上,能够迅速运行代码是每位开发者的基本需求之一。对于刚入行的小白来说,将 Python3 设置为系统默认的运行环境可能显得有些复杂。本文将帮助你一步一步地实现这一目标。
## 流程概述
以下是将 Python3 设置为系统默认执行脚本的基本步骤:
| 步骤 | 描述
###Window操作系统下载所需要的python版本,以python3.6为例 下载地址,下载Windows x86-64 executable installer执行下载的exe文件,可以自定义安装,选择安装目录、是否写入环境变量等。我下载的是python-3.6.4.exe添加环境变量 如果选择了默认安装,没有选择安装目录也没有设置环境变量,那么就需要我们手动添加了。 Python默认安装在
转载
2023-11-14 10:01:05
44阅读
文章目录1.浅谈Anaconda:2问题描述3解决方案 1.浅谈Anaconda:Anaconda优点:由于Mac自带Python,但是我的还是Python2版本的,当然可以选择手动下载Python更新系统自带的python,但是为了不嫌麻烦安装更多的python库,借助Anaconda软件管理python也是个不错的选择,还可以创建新的环境,配置出错也可以直接卸载掉。Anaconda对于Pyt
转载
2024-06-22 18:57:48
85阅读
## MacOS默认Python3
在MacOS操作系统中,默认情况下会安装Python2版本,但随着时间的推移,Python3已经成为了更为流行和主流的版本。因此,许多Mac用户希望将默认Python版本从Python2切换到Python3。本文将介绍如何在MacOS上切换默认Python版本到Python3,并提供一些相关的代码示例。
### 如何切换默认Python版本到Python3
原创
2024-06-13 03:47:25
170阅读
APT 默认 Python3 问题的解决方案
在 Debian 和 Ubuntu 及其衍生版中,`apt` 使用的 Python 版本已经逐渐从 Python 2 迁移到 Python 3。这使得依赖于特定 Python 版本的包和软件在升级过程中可能会遇到兼容性问题。在本篇文章中,我们将通过各个方面详细探讨如何处理 APT 默认 Python3 的问题,包括版本对比、迁移指南、兼容性处理等。
1. 安装python3brew install python32.配置python3在命令行输入python或者python3 可以执行对应版本。python2 用的越来越少,Mac系
# Linux 默认Python3 的实现流程
## 1. 简介
在Linux环境下,我们可以通过设置来将Python3设置为默认的Python版本。本文将介绍如何在Linux系统中实现“Linux默认Python3”的步骤和代码示例。
## 2. 实现步骤
为了方便理解,下面以表格的形式展示整个实现流程:
```mermaid
flowchart TD
A[查看已安装的Pyth
原创
2023-11-02 15:15:51
51阅读
在使用 Alfred 的过程中,用户可能会遇到“Alfred 默认 python3”这一问题。这意味着在使用 Alfred 来调用 Python 脚本时,默认情况下可能会使用错误的 Python 版本。为了解决这一问题,本文将系统地记录解决过程,包括版本对比、迁移指南、兼容性处理、实战案例、排错指南与性能优化等内容。
### 版本对比
| 特性 | Python 2.x
## 将Python3设为默认版本的步骤
### 1. 确认系统中已安装了Python3
首先,我们需要确保系统中已经安装了Python3。可以通过在命令行中输入以下命令来检查:
```bash
python3 --version
```
如果系统中已经安装了Python3,则会显示Python3的版本号。如果没有安装,则需要先安装Python3。
### 2. 查看系统中已有的Pyth
原创
2023-08-16 17:48:06
2283阅读
# Ubuntu 默认 Python3 及其应用
在现代计算机科学中,Python 是一种广泛使用的高级编程语言,因其简单的语法和强大的库支持而受到众多开发者的喜爱。本文将探讨 Ubuntu 系统中 Python3 的默认使用情况,以及如何在 Ubuntu 中有效地使用 Python3。此外,文中会包含代码示例、甘特图和旅行图来辅助说明。
## 1. Ubuntu 中的 Python3
在
在Linux系统上,尤其是基于Debian的发行版中,Python 3的默认版本问题经常会导致安装和使用包时的冲突。很多时候,系统的`apt`包管理器并不清楚应该使用哪个版本的Python 3。因此,遇到“默认python3 apt”的问题后,我们需要采取一系列步骤来解决。下面我们将详细探讨这一过程。
### 版本对比
首先,我们需要了解当前系统上安装的Python 3的版本与所需版本之间的差
很多人会问默认网关是什么,我们在使用电脑的时候,会经常掉线,这就是遇见默认网关不可用的情况,这是什么呢?很多人都不知道这个情况,下面带大家看看是什么。默认网关是什么详细介绍一、什么是默认网关网关(Gateway)又称网间连接器、协议转换器。网关在传输层上以实现网络互连,是最复杂的网络互连设备,仅用于两个 高层 协议不同的网络互连。网关既可以用于广域网互连,也可以用于局域网互连。网关是一种充当转换重